Vucic to dissolve Serbia’s parliament on September 9 Snap election set for October 25

09 September 2026 09:33

Serbian President Aleksandar Vucic says he will dissolve parliament on September 9 and call an early parliamentary election for October 25.

Vucic said he would approve two decrees – one dissolving the current National Assembly and another formally calling the election, Caliber.Az reports, citing Russian media.

“I will announce both decisions tomorrow at noon. The election will be held on October 25,” he told Radio Television Serbia.

Prime Minister Djuro Macut submitted a proposal to Vucic on 7 September to dissolve parliament, a necessary step before an early election can be held.

Earlier, Serbian Progressive Party leader Milos Vucevic said Vucic would head the party’s list in the parliamentary election and be its candidate for prime minister.
